Purpose and Benefits of the Arizona Deferred Annuity Withdrawal Form
The primary purpose of the Arizona Deferred Annuity Withdrawal Form is to facilitate various withdrawal scenarios. These may include systematic withdrawals for regular income, partial withdrawals to access a portion of the funds, or full surrenders when an owner decides to cash out completely.
Utilizing this form provides several benefits:
-
Helps owners manage their finances and make informed decisions about their annuity contracts.
-
Streamlines the withdrawal process, minimizing delays and confusion.
-
Ensures compliance with pertinent tax regulations through the annuity tax withholding form.
Understanding when they need to make withdrawals will aid owners in maintaining their financial strategies over time.

Who is eligible to use the Arizona Deferred Annuity Withdrawal Form?
This form is primarily intended for individuals who hold a deferred annuity contract with American General Life Insurance Company, including both individual and joint owners.
What types of withdrawals can be requested using this form?
Users can request systematic withdrawals, partial withdrawals, or full surrenders from their annuity contracts. Ensure to specify the type of withdrawal on the form.
How do I submit the completed withdrawal form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can submit it electronically via email or print it out and send it to American General Life Insurance Company via traditional mail, following their submission guidelines.
What supporting documents are required for this form?
Typically, you will need to provide the annuity contract details and personal identification information. Any additional documents or verifications required will depend on specific withdrawal requests.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ure that all required fields are completed, particularly signatures from both owners if applicable. Double-check the accuracy of your withdrawal details and selected tax withholding options before submitting.
How long does it take to process the withdrawal request?
Processing times may vary, but it generally takes a few days to several weeks. Check with American General Life Insurance Company for specific timelines based on your request.
Can I make changes to my withdrawal request after submitting the form?
Once submitted, changes may not be possible. It's essential to ensure all information is correct before submission. Contact customer service for assistance if modifications are necessary.
